Rider Profile
Steven Kruijswijk
Visma-Lease a Bike

Personal Details:
Teams history:
- 2025 - Visma-Lease a Bike
- 2024 - Visma-Lease a Bike
- 2023 - Team Jumbo-Visma
- 2022 - Team Jumbo-Visma
- 2021 - Team Jumbo–Visma
- 2020 - Team Jumbo-Visma
- 2019 - Team Jumbo-Visma
- 2018 - LottoNL-Jumbo
- 2017 - Team LottoNL-Jumbo
- 2016 - Team LottoNl-Jumbo
- 2015 - Team LottoNL-Jumbo
- 2014 - Belkin Pro Cycling Team
- 2013 - Belkin Procycling Team
- 2012 - Rabobank Cycling Team
- 2011 - Rabobank Cycling Team
- 2010 - Rabobank
- 2009 - Rabobank
- 2008 - Rabobank
- 2008 - Rabobank (Continental)
- 2007 - Rabobank (Continental)
- 2007 - Rabobank
- 2006 - Van Vliet - EBH Advocaten
Biography:
Key Results
1st overall Arctic Race of Norway 2014
3rd overall Tour de Suisse 2011, '17
